body
{
     TEXT-ALIGN: center;
     TEXT-VALIGN: top;
     FONT-FAMILY: verdana, ariel, Helvetica, sans-serif;
     FONT-SIZE: 10pt;
     BACKGROUND-color: rgb(255,255,255);
     margin-right: 0px;
     margin-left: 0px;
     margin-top: 0px;
     margin-bottom: 0px;
}     
     
a:link {  font-family: Arial, Verdana, Helvetica, sans-serif; font-size: 10pt; color: rgb(0,0,128); text-decoration: underline}
a:visited {  font-family: Arial, Verdana, Helvetica, sans-serif; font-size: 10pt; color: rgb(0,0,0); text-decoration: none}
a:hover { font-familiy: Arial, Verdana, Helvetica, sans-serif; font-size: 10pt; color: rgb(128,255,128);{ text-decoration: none}}
a:active {  font-family: Arial, Verdana, Helvetica, sans-serif; font-size: 10pt; color: rgb(255,0,0); text-decoration: none}

table
{
	 TEXT-ALIGN: center;
	 width: 100%;
}
.table46
{
	 TEXT-ALIGN: left;
	 width: 46%;
}
.table104
{
	 TEXT-ALIGN: center;
	 width: 104px;
}
.table600
{
	 TEXT-ALIGN: center;
	 width: 600px;
}
.table550
{
	 TEXT-ALIGN: center;
	 width: 550px;
}
.table700
{
	 TEXT-ALIGN: center;
	 width: 700px;
}
.table800
{
	 TEXT-ALIGN: center;
	 width: 800px;
}
td
{
    TEXT-ALIGN: center;
    FONT-SIZE: 10pt;
    FONT-FAMILY: ariel, Helvetica, sans-serif, verdana;
    BACKGROUND-color: justify;
}
.td03
{
	width: 3%;
}
.td07
{
	width: 7%;
}
.td_12_left
{
    TEXT-ALIGN: left;
    FONT-SIZE: 12pt;
	font-weight: bold;
    color: rgb(0,0,128);
}
.td_16
{
	width: 16%;
}
.td_16_bold
{
	width: 16%;
    FONT-SIZE: 12pt;
	font-weight: bold;
}
.td_74
{
	width: 74%;
}
.td_90
{
	width: 90%;
}
.td14
{
    TEXT-ALIGN: left;
	width: 14px;
}
.td14blue
{
    TEXT-ALIGN: left;
	width: 14px;
    BACKGROUND-color: rgb(230,230,255);
}
.td20
{
    TEXT-ALIGN: center;
	width: 20px;
}
.td50
{
    TEXT-ALIGN: center;
	width: 50px;
}
.td90
{
    TEXT-ALIGN: left;
    FONT-SIZE: 6pt;
	width: 90px;
}
.td90px
{
	width: 90px;
}
.td104
{
	width: 104px;
}
.td104blue
{
	width: 104px;
    BACKGROUND-color: rgb(230,230,255);
}
.td104fed
{
	width: 104px;
    FONT-SIZE: 10pt;
	font-weight: bold;
}
.td137
{
	width: 137px;
}
.td154fed
{
	width: 154px;
	font-weight: bold;
}
.td165
{
	width: 165px;
}
.td200
{
    TEXT-ALIGN: left;
	width: 200px;
}
.td366
{
	width: 366px;
}
.td366fed
{
	width: 366px;
    FONT-SIZE: 10pt;
	font-weight: bold;
}
.td470
{
    TEXT-ALIGN: center;
	width: 470px;
}
.td550
{
    TEXT-ALIGN: left;
	width: 550px;
}
.td800
{
    TEXT-ALIGN: left;
	width: 800px;
}
.td90green
{
    TEXT-ALIGN: center;
    FONT-SIZE: 8pt;
	width: 90px;
    BACKGROUND-color: rgb(145,171,130);
}
.td90blue
{
    TEXT-ALIGN: center;
    FONT-SIZE: 8pt;
	width: 90px;
    BACKGROUND-color: rgb(181,204,255);
}
.td90red
{
    TEXT-ALIGN: center;
    FONT-SIZE: 8pt;
	width: 90px;
    BACKGROUND-color: rgb(255,192,192);
}
.tdgreen
{
    TEXT-ALIGN: left;
    FONT-SIZE: 8pt;
    color: rgb(0,128,0);
}
.tdblue
{
    TEXT-ALIGN: left;
    FONT-SIZE: 8pt;
    color: rgb(0,0,255);
}
.tdred
{
    TEXT-ALIGN: left;
    FONT-SIZE: 8pt;
    color: rgb(255,0,0);
}
.black
{
    TEXT-ALIGN: left;
    FONT-SIZE: 8pt;
    color: rgb(0,0,0);
}
.bunden
{
	 padding-top: 58px;
	 padding-bottom: 0px;
}
.green
{
    BACKGROUND-color: rgb(192,255,192);
}
.blue
{
    BACKGROUND-color: rgb(224,224,255);
}
.red
{
    BACKGROUND-color: rgb(255,192,192);
}
.darkred
{
    BACKGROUND-color: rgb(128,0,0);
}
.left
{
    TEXT-ALIGN: left;
}
.leftbold
{
    TEXT-ALIGN: left;
	font-weight: bold;
}
.leftgreen
{
    TEXT-ALIGN: left;
    BACKGROUND-color: rgb(192,255,192);
}
.leftred
{
    TEXT-ALIGN: left;
    BACKGROUND-color: rgb(255,192,192);
}
.leftblue
{
    TEXT-ALIGN: left;
    BACKGROUND-color: rgb(224,224,255);
}
.center
{
    TEXT-ALIGN: center;
}
.centerbold
{
    TEXT-ALIGN: center;
	font-weight: bold;
}
.center10
{
	 TEXT-ALIGN: center;
	 width: 10%;
	 font-weight: bold;
}
.textgreen
{
	width: 104px;
    BACKGROUND-color: rgb(145,171,130);
}
.right
{
    TEXT-ALIGN: right;
}
.text8
{
    TEXT-ALIGN: left;
    FONT-SIZE: 8pt;
}
.text8green
{
    TEXT-ALIGN: left;
    FONT-SIZE: 8pt;
    BACKGROUND-color: rgb(145,171,130);
}
.text8greenbg
{
    TEXT-ALIGN: left;
	width: 104px;
    FONT-SIZE: 8pt;
    BACKGROUND-color: rgb(145,171,130);
}
.text8red
{
    TEXT-ALIGN: left;
    FONT-SIZE: 8pt;
    BACKGROUND-color: rgb(255,192,192);
}
.text8blue
{
    TEXT-ALIGN: left;
    FONT-SIZE: 8pt;
    BACKGROUND-color: rgb(192,192,255);
.textred
{
    TEXT-ALIGN: left;
    FONT-SIZE: 10pt;
    color: rgb(255,0,0);
}
.text10fed
{
    TEXT-ALIGN: left;
    FONT-SIZE: 10pt;
	font-weight: bold;
}
.text10center
{
    TEXT-ALIGN: center;
    FONT-SIZE: 10pt;
	font-weight: bold;
}
.text10
{
    TEXT-ALIGN: center;
	width: 200px;
    FONT-SIZE: 10pt;
	font-weight: bold;
}
.text10red
{
    TEXT-ALIGN: left;
    FONT-SIZE: 10pt;
	font-weight: bold;
    color: rgb(255,0,0);
}
.text10blue
{
    TEXT-ALIGN: center; 
    FONT-SIZE: 10pt;
    color: rgb(0,0,255);
}
.text10bluebold
{
    TEXT-ALIGN: left;
    FONT-SIZE: 10pt;
	font-weight: bold;
    color: rgb(0,0,255);
}
.text10blueleft
{
    TEXT-ALIGN: left; 
    FONT-SIZE: 10pt;
    color: rgb(0,0,255);
}
.text10green
{
    TEXT-ALIGN: center; 
    FONT-SIZE: 10pt;
    color: rgb(0,128,0);
}
.text10greenleft
{
    TEXT-ALIGN: left; 
    FONT-SIZE: 10pt;
    color: rgb(0,128,0);
}
.text12
{
    TEXT-ALIGN: center;
    FONT-SIZE: 12pt;
	font-weight: bold;
}
.text12alm
{
    TEXT-ALIGN: left;
    FONT-SIZE: 12pt;
}
.text12fedright
{
    TEXT-ALIGN: right;
    FONT-SIZE: 12pt;
	font-weight: bold;
}
.text12blue
{
    TEXT-ALIGN: left; 
}
.text12red
{
    TEXT-ALIGN: center;
    FONT-SIZE: 12pt;
	font-weight: bold;
    color: rgb(255,0,0);
}
.text12redleft
{
    TEXT-ALIGN: left;
    FONT-SIZE: 12pt;
	font-weight: bold;
    color: rgb(255,0,0);
}
.text12small
{
    TEXT-ALIGN: center;
    FONT-SIZE: 12pt;
    color: rgb(255,0,0);
}
.text12bold
{
    TEXT-ALIGN: center;
    FONT-SIZE: 12pt;
	font-weight: bold;
    color: rgb(0,0,255);
}
.text_12_left
{
    TEXT-ALIGN: left;
    FONT-SIZE: 12pt;
	font-weight: bold;
    color: rgb(0,0,128);
}
.text12black
{
    TEXT-ALIGN: left;
    FONT-SIZE: 12pt;
	font-weight: bold;
}
.text12redleft
{
    TEXT-ALIGN: left;
    FONT-SIZE: 12pt;
	font-weight: bold;
    color: rgb(255,0,0);
}
.text12fed
{
    TEXT-ALIGN: left;
    FONT-SIZE: 12pt;
	font-weight: bold;
}
.text12green
{
    TEXT-ALIGN: center;
    FONT-SIZE: 12pt;
    color: rgb(0,128,0);
}
.text14blue
{
    TEXT-ALIGN: left;
    FONT-SIZE: 14pt;
    color: rgb(0,0,255);
}
.text14green
{
    TEXT-ALIGN: left;
    FONT-SIZE: 14pt;
    color: rgb(0,128,0);
}
.text14center
{
    TEXT-ALIGN: center;
    FONT-SIZE: 14pt;
    color: rgb(0,128,0);
}
.text18green
{
    TEXT-ALIGN: center;
    FONT-SIZE: 18pt;
    color: rgb(0,128,0);
}
.text18blue
{
    TEXT-ALIGN: center;
    FONT-SIZE: 18pt;
    color: rgb(0,0,255);
}
.text18left
{
    TEXT-ALIGN: left;
    FONT-SIZE: 18pt;
    color: rgb(0,0,255);
}
.text24
{
    TEXT-ALIGN: center;
    FONT-SIZE: 24pt;
}
.text24red
{
    TEXT-ALIGN: center;
    FONT-SIZE: 24pt;
    color: rgb(255,0,0);
}
.text24blue
{
    TEXT-ALIGN: center;
    FONT-SIZE: 24pt;
    color: rgb(0,0,255);
}
.text24green
{
    TEXT-ALIGN: center;
    FONT-SIZE: 24pt;
    color: rgb(0,128,0);
}
hr
{
    color: rgb(64,64,96);
}
.hr
{
    color: rgb(128,128,160);
}
.hr1
{
    color: rgb(1255,255,255);
}

.FlatInput 
  { font-family: Verdana, Arial, Helvetica, sans-serif; 
    font-size: 10pt; 
    background-color: #FFFFFF; 
    border: #000000; 
    border-style: solid; 
    border-top-width: 1px; 
    border-right-width: 1px; 
    border-bottom-width: 1px; 
    border-left-width: 1px
  }
.SmallButton 
  { font-family: Verdana, Arial, Helvetica, sans-serif; 
    color: #000000; 
    font-size: 8pt; 
    height: 21px; 
    background-color: #1460D1; 
    color: #FFFFFF
  }
